Here are the teams with the best records for each division at the end of the regular season:

2018 (U15 AA - 8th grade) - Hawks (6-1), Madlax (6-1), Crabs (5-1)
2019 (U13 AA - 7th grade) - Madlax (7-0), Crabs (7-0), Hawks (6-1)
2020 (U13 A - 6th grade) - Bethesda (5-2), Breakers (7-0), Hawks (6-1)
2021 (U11 AA - 5th grade) - Bethesda (7-0), Hawks (6-1), Madlax (5-2)
2022 (U11 A - 4th grade) - Diamondbacks (7-0), Hawks (6-1), Bethesda (6-1), Club Blue(6-1)
2023 (U9 AA - 3rd grade) - Bethesda (5-1), Hawks (5-1), ClubBlue (4-2)
2024 (U9 A - 2nd grade) - Bethesda (4-0)
